I made pancake cannelloni.

I made a bolognese/meat ragu sauce in the afternoon and let it cook till about 8pm. I then made a lot of pancake mix as I wanted pancakes for dessert. I cooked six pancakes, let them cool then added large dollops of ragu and folded them into parcel tubes and laid them out in a two inch deep dish. While I was doing this I was simmering a thick béchamel sauce which I poured over the top and then sprinkled liberally with freshly grated parmesan. In the oven for 30 mins and serve. It's damned tasty.

Pancakes to follow with syrup, lemon and sugar or nutella. Funnily enough I felt quite full after that lot!
